I bought this old baseball pin some time ago. It came from the same person who sold the Harry Wright CDV collection. Does anyone have any idea on the approximate date and value? It measures a hair under 1" across and has some crazing like you would see on, I think, iron?

There is a pin very similar to this in Kashmanian's Baseball Treasures book c1905 and he values it around $100. I would say if it is original, that is a pretty good estimate. It looks good to me, but there are many reproductions of this type of piece these days.
